A Group of Five Jade-Mounted and Silver Filigree Containers, Late Qing/Republican Period

晚清/民国 银掐丝烧蓝嵌宝盒一组五件

Consisting of one mounted with a Ming dynasty carved jade bangle, jadeite, carnelian and aquamarine; two mounted with red and green jadeite bangles, and two enameled lidded jars with turquoise and coral inlays
含一只银烧蓝掐丝嵌翡翠, 海蓝宝及碧玺盖盒嵌明代雕螭龙玉镯, 两只嵌红翡镯,另两只花口银烧蓝掐丝盖盒绘花鸟图案,向前绿松石及珊瑚
tallest height 7 in — 17.7 cm

Estimate $2,000-$3,000

Realised: $6,600
